Rodgers Brothers's Q4 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2022, Rodgers Brothers held 204 positions worth $498M, up 6% from $469M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 28% of the portfolio.

Rodgers Brothers withdrew a net $26.8M in Q4 2022, closing 7 positions and reducing 109 holdings. Its most notable exit was Citrix Systems Inc, an estimated $1.75M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Healthcare at 24% of assets, up from 23% a quarter earlier, followed by Consumer Staples and Technology.

Against the trend, Rodgers Brothers opened a new position in Lowe's Companies worth $1.86M.
